This thesis discribles a remote data transmission system under the demand of automatic control on electrical power system and remote Meter Reading, integrating the need of the other domain, relying on the GPRS network of mobile corporation and Internet network. The research and design of the thesis to the character of remote data transmission are as follows:First, the total design of hardware and software has been realized. Some common connect schemes of GPRS have been comparing with by GPRS's character.According to the requirements of most business, a connect scheme of network host computer is picked up. As the world's IP address is costful and general corporations visit internet by the proxy server in their local network, IP address mapping can be realized by NAT technology in using this scheme.By mapping the outer network's port numbers of router which is offered by ISP corporation into the inner network's IP address of center data server, Data transmission between the GPRS data transmission unit and the center data server can be completed.Second,the GPRS data transmission unit has been designed,including hardware design and software design.Some advanced technology such as MC39i which is a Simens'GPRS transmission module,S3C44B0X which is an embedded chip,μClinux which is an embedded operating system,etc.AsμClinux is stable,its network's functions is strong and TCP/IP protocol has been installed inside,software developing can be used by PPP package directly.Finally,aiming at the characteristics of the current GPRS traffic,a control strategy has been analysed and proposed.Third,the local network based on ARM and embedded Linux has been designed.Althrough GPRS charges by follow rather than by time, If a certain period of time without data transmission, the link will be interrupted by mobile corporation. In order to maintain the smooth flow of links, in the design of GPRS data transmission unit, it is necessary to design a "heartbeat packet". If no data is transfered in a specified time, the "heartbeat packet" will be issued. But this way will increase the user's cost. In order to reduce the "heartbeat packet" issue, the paper design of the embedded LAN which first unifies the distribution point's data, then sends.Fourth, Because of the data transmission in the Internet, security risks exist. It is necessary to encrypt the transmission data. In this paper, AES encryption algorithm for data transmission has been used.
